UNION COMPANY’S LINE
The Kaitangata is due at Greymouth to-day from Wellington to load eoal for Auckland completing at Westport. The Kaimai is due at Greymouth tomorrow from Wellington to load coal and timber for Miramar and Wellington. SHIPPING telegrams. SYDNEY, .Tan. 6. v Sailed—Malieno.'
